Texas Storm

Irresponsible Spending and the Texas Energy Crisis
Irresponsible spending and subsidies for energy companies led to disaster for Texas during the winter storm.
March 2, 2021
Irresponsible spending and subsidies for energy companies led to disaster for Texas during the winter storm.